Daqmx read is wired into tone measurements express vi, which calculates the signal s frequency. Download agn9310, a labview usb plug and play projectstyle instrument driver for a rf signal generator from keysighttechnologies,agilent, models. Refer to the simex signal generator vi in the labview \examples\control and simulation\simulation\ signal generation directory for an example of using the signal generator. The min and max duration of the bounce pulses was set to 20s and 500s respectively. And transient power quality includes voltage interruptions, voltage sags, voltage fluctuation and transient oscillation, etc8. Keysight technologies agilent technologies hp8644b. Aug 11, 2009 download simulated fgen, a labview other plug and play projectstyle instrument driver for a a function generator that is simulated using software from simulation, models. The dll supports functions to return serial and version number info, cau temperature, acquisition status and do calibration. Labview simulate signal express vi uses this lecture applies to all courses of virtual instrumentation. Communication signals generation in labview the engineering.
You must specify a resource, either when you create the object or after object creation. Pcbased license for signal creation, live connection and downloading of custom iq, custom ofdm, 5g candidate waveforms with the supported keysight signal generators if raw iq export function which can enable unencrypted iq data export capability is needed, please add the license n7608rawc not included in this bundle. High voltage multichannel waveform generator wfg600. Each digitaltoanalog converter produces reconstruction images in the recurrence domain because of the conversion process. Agilent 87xx series signal generator,analyzer ieee 488. Square waveform vi labview 2018 help national instruments. The specifications document for the ni signal generator read me first. This vi remembers the time stamp of the previous waveform generated and continues to increment the time stamp from that point. Dec 14, 2006 ethernet return loss waveforms for the afg3000 series arbitrary function generators. Download simulated fgen, a labview other plug and play projectstyle instrument driver for a a function generator that is simulated using software from simulation, models. Signal studio pro software for custom modulation signal creation.
Figure 1 a labview vi uses an array to calculate the points in a swept sine wave. Take the average of both of those signal into a reim to polar, snag out the phase value and convert to degrees. The pulse rate was set to 50hz and a total bounce time of 5 ms was choosen. Sifi ii combines a pointto point sampling architecture and 16 bit resolution with enhanced generation capability and deep memory to deliver high fidelity long duration waves at unprecedented prices.
Transient power quality signal generator and detector. Equipment list computers labview 7 express nielvis benchtop workstation references labview users manual. The first image shows an overview, the second show the same data zoomed in. Now you can control all of your signal hound sa, tg, bb, or smseries devices with one application.
Labview student edition data acquisition module data acquisition device labview download national instruments labview labview programming. Automate signal generation from a keysightagilent 33000. With trueform series waveform and function generators, you can define any waveform shape and any waveform length using point by. By sean mcpeak, university of california, san diego figure 2 the user panel shows the swept sine waveform. An arbitrary waveform generator awg usually has only one output channel.
The national instruments pxi5412 waveform generator utilizes computerized interpolation to enhance the output signal nature of smooth waveforms. Enter values into the noise level control by left clicking inside the box and typing a number, by left clicking on the arrow indicator on the left side of the box, or by left clicking on the box and using the up and down arrows. Download agpsgmxg, a labview lxi,ethernet,ieee 488. Ni 54125421542254415442 only other included documents. Completed the function which of including data acquisition, signal generating and verified by simulation. Programming examples for signal acquisition and generation in labview 5 onetime only periodical sampling of analog signal s an example of a labview program for onetime periodical sampling of an analog signal is given in fig. This paper provides a detailed description of the design of a kind of transient power quality signal generator and detector platform based on labview. Use a usb data acquisition device to generate signals with your computer and ni labview. The agilent 33000 instrument driver for labview nxg uses an intuitive and consistent programming pattern of open, configure, readwrite, and close start from an example program. The signal generation vis generate digital patterns and waveforms.
The parameters setting are also discussed to find out the best for the each part. Basic function generator vi labview 2018 help national. Heart sounds signal generator can according to need to produce a synthetic heart sounds signal for users to learn and use. It takes as inputs the type of waveform, number of samples, phase in, and the frequency of the waveform to be generated in hz. Ni labview the following example shows how to perform a noncontinuous scan using labview. It is the perfect tool for educators, students, makers, hobbyists and professionals seeking affordable, highly functional test. This topic might not match its corresponding palette in labview depending on your operating system, licensed products, and target. For more information, such as rf signal generator features and programming, refer to the ni rf signal generators help, accessible at start. The platform is developed under labview environment. Trueform series waveform and function generators keysight. The cs448 includes an isolated signal generator for stimulus, and eight digital inputs to measure control signals.
Only ni data acquisition devices can be used for signal output. The awgs outputsignal is a low voltage one and an amplifier is most often required. The signal generator by duration vi is reentrant, so you can use it to simulate a continuous acquisition from a function generator. Controls generator for labview is a toolkit for labview developers. Greetings, i found this schematic for a signalfunction generator, it looks very straight forward to build. In the previous tutorial, we have seen the introduction to labview and after that we have designed our first project using labview programming. Keysights exclusive trueform technology gives you the confidence to produce the exact waveforms you need with bestinclass signal fidelity, surpassing the performance of direct digital synthesis dds technology. Jun 23, 2009 signal express natively supports the tdsb, tds2000b, tds3000b, tds3000c, mso2000, dpo2000, mso3000, dpo3000, mso4000 and dpo4000 series oscilloscopes and the afg3000 series arbitraryfunction generators. Realtime signal generator for windows drjordandesign.
Downloads pc sound card oscilloscope, spectrum analyzer. Agilent psg mxg series signal generator lxi, ethernet. There is an example shipped with labview showing an approach using extract single tone information vi. Its generator can give the transient disturbance signals according to the standard eiee11591995, such as voltage swells, voltage.
The generator is based on virtual instrumentation software for defining the basic signal parameters, data acquisition card ni 6343, and power amplifier for amplification of output voltage level to. Spike provides realtime spectrum analysis for the sa and bb devices, and improved stability and high dynamic range for the tg tracking generators all wrapped in an intuitive, easytouse interface. In this paper, we proposed a set of data acquisition signal generator based on labview development tools, and realized the data communication from data collection terminal to testing the pc that based on serial port. National instruments pxi5412 pxi waveform generator the national instruments pxi5412 waveform generator utilizes computerized interpolation to enhance the output signal nature of smooth waveforms. Unit impulse and unit step in signal generator have their jumps shifted from t0 to t0. It allows them to easily create custom buttons for labview. Below the generated signal for a pulse rate of 100khz and a signal phase of 45 is shown. Labview 64bit does not work with all toolkits supported by labview 32bit. Heart sound signal generator based on labview scientific. Acquiring an analog waveform with mcc data acquisition. The generator is based on virtual instrumentation software for defining the basic signal parameters, data acquisition card ni 6343, and power amplifier for. Pxi5412 national instruments waveform generator apex waves.
The signal generated by the signal generator can be saved as a wave file or a text file for a given duration of up to seconds. Simulate signal express vi labview 2018 help national. In example finder, open analysis, signal processing and mathematics. The 5351 is a sensible alternative to a gpibbased waveform generator when developing a pci based test system.
Jul 23, 2018 the pulse rate was set to 50hz and a total bounce time of 5 ms was choosen. Downloads cleverscope mixed signal usb oscilloscopes. Run the program by left clicking the run button and stop it by left. I hope you all will be absolutely fine and having fun. Mls sequence generates a signal that contains a maximum length sequence of ones and zeros using a. This generator is available in a freeware version and a pro version. Example programs are included with most instrument driver downloads. If the input control reset phase is false, subsequent calls to the signal generator by duration vi produce an array containing the next n samples of the selected waveform. Thefront panel of this instrument is 225 mm wide by 100 mm tall 8. You create an rfsiggen object to communicate with rf signal generators. Downloads pc usb oscilloscopes, spectrum analyzers, signal. Solution there are a couple options for finding the frequency of an analog input signal.
Apr 15, 2016 for the love of physics walter lewin may 16, 2011 duration. In this paper the authors present a virtual signal generator that contains two independent channels. All inputoutput pairs of this function have direct feedthrough behavior. The output of the signal generator and the response of the high pass are both coupled to channel a and b, respectively. How do i find the frequency of an analog input signal. These afg3000 series waveform setup files can be used for ethernet return loss testing. Use this module to identify and filter out frequencies in ni labview software. Nifgen cds, which include the ni signal generators help ni signal generators getting started guide ni analog waveform editor cd. Generate a swept sine in labview measurement tips from readers test audio devices by producing a signal on a dataacquisition card. The agilent 33xxx labview plug and play driver includes a labview nxg project that features several example vis to help you get started. Programming examples for signal acquisition and generation in labview 5 onetime only periodical sampling of analog signals an example of a labview program for onetime periodical sampling of an analog signal is given in fig.
I hope you enjoyed this tutorial and now you can easily do the communication signals generation in labview. Download and generate signals with rf signal generator. Signal generator by duration vi labview 2018 help national. Pcbased license for signal creation, live connection and downloading of custom iq, custom ofdm, 5g candidate waveforms with the supported keysight signal generators.
Download and generate signals with rf signal generator create an rf signal generator object. Ethernet return loss waveforms for the afg3000 series arbitrary function generators. The resource property is the visa resource string for the instrument. We will describe the numbered controls and their functions. Labview application for analog signal generation 3. I will explain the further details in my later tutorials. Controlling the analog discovery waveform generator in labview. The 5351 provides a synergistic combination of a function generator, arbitrary waveform synthesizer, programmable sequencer, pulse generator, and modulation generator in one instrument.
New this version includes support for the cs701 isolated signal generator and external sampling clock. Providing full device control, a configurable spectrogram display and user interface, and a variety of analysis modes, spike is the perfect application for powerful and affordable rf analysis. The wfg600 waveform generator has a very fast highvoltage amplifier built into each channel. Feb 20, 2019 use labview s builtin signal analysis express vis, e. Spike is signal hounds spectrum analyzer software, compatible with the entire line of signal hound spectrum analyzers and tracking generators.
Transient power quality signal generator and detector platform. Signal generation vis labview 2018 help national instruments. National instruments pxi5412 pxi waveform generator. The current value of any signal depends on the current simulation time. The samples are taken at regular time intervals, it has been selected to take samples of a. With trueform series waveform and function generators, you can define any waveform shape and any waveform length using pointby.
The control driver dll description has been significantly expanded. Indicates whether the download includes 32 or 64bit software. Together with the analyzer winaudiomls a rich set of measurements can be performed. The signal generator excites a high pass with white noise in the frequency band of 2mhz to 102. For the love of physics walter lewin may 16, 2011 duration. The wiring diagram below shows the pertinent vis and settings. Radar pulse generator example program ni community. Signal generator function labview 2018 control design. Agilent n9310 signal generator usb driver for labview. Eligible hardware kits receive an activation license. Similarly, spectral measurements express vi is used to obtain the signal s frequency spectrum. Today, i am going to share my knowledge with all of you guys, about communication signals generation in labview. Do that to the other signal as well and find the difference between the signals. Customers who need the highest signal integrity and complex signal generation will appreciate our new the sifi ii generators.
Moreover, the tool is able to automatically detect colors in your images, so you can select new colors for each one of them. This compatibility also varies based on the os you are using. Multiply the signal by another sine of the same frequency at 0deg phase and in parallel multiply it by another sine of same frequency at 90deg phase. The design of data acquisition signal generator based on. Programming examples for signal acquisition and generation in. Apr 02, 2017 thats all from the tutorial named communication signals generation in labview 2015. Pc usb oscilloscopes, spectrum analyzers, signal generators. A heart sounds signal generator in the heart sound analysis instrument based on the labview is devised. Worked example of using the mixed signal environment to capture a long duration waveform, and decode two protocols spi and uart. Programming examples for signal acquisition and generation. Ni rf signal generators this guide explains how to install, configure, test, and begin using ni rf signal generators. This signal generator is a powerful tool in audio equipment analysis. Custom modulation waveform signal creation and playback. The output of the signal generator and the response of the high pass are both coupled to channel a and.
528 857 1452 704 1370 1615 1587 764 1685 1207 1308 920 498 743 945 307 1482 1204 561 448 153 1396 1005 478 650 608 526 547 802 1162 856 477 564 1315